CareVet bought our practice and promised us they would not force changes on us and let us continue operating as we had been. Shortly after the deal finalized, they began firing workers, cutting hours, and dictating how we practice. Everyone is stressed and overworked from all the chaos CareVet created.

They claim raises are available but the people who are responsible for giving them work in upper corporate and will tell you they couldn’t possibly know whether you deserve one because they don’t know your experience, AKA you will never get a raise. They will put the duties of any short staffed positions on you if the position is suddenly empty- INCLUDING manager duties such as ordering inventory for the hospital and dealing with upset clients who want to speak to a manager. They raise the prices on everything every two minutes and expect you to continually convince clients that it’s somehow worth it when they’re charging $50 more than 2 months ago. The company has a mental health line just so they can claim to care, but if you ever have to actually use the helpline, you will feel like a burden and like if you say the wrong thing you will be let go. The company has putt-putt golf at their main head quarters for morale I guess, but won’t pay people with 5+ years of experience more than someone who just started.
